1972 Alfa Romeo Junior vs. 1985 Austin Montego

To start off, 1985 Austin Montego is newer by 13 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1972 Alfa Romeo Junior.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1972 Alfa Romeo Junior would be higher. At 1,596 cc (4 cylinders), 1985 Austin Montego is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1972 Alfa Romeo Junior (86 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 1 more horse power than 1985 Austin Montego. (85 HP @ 5600 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1972 Alfa Romeo Junior should accelerate faster than 1985 Austin Montego.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1985 Austin Montego weights approximately 140 kg more than 1972 Alfa Romeo Junior.

Because 1972 Alfa Romeo Junior is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1972 Alfa Romeo Junior.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1985 Austin Montego,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1985 Austin Montego (134 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 19 more torque (in Nm) than 1972 Alfa Romeo Junior. (115 Nm @ 3200 RPM). This means 1985 Austin Montego will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1972 Alfa Romeo Junior.

Compare all specifications:

1972 Alfa Romeo Junior 1985 Austin Montego
Make Alfa Romeo Austin
Model Junior Montego
Year Released 1972 1985
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1290 cc 1596 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 2 valves
Horse Power 86 HP 85 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 5600 RPM
Torque 115 Nm 134 Nm
Torque RPM 3200 RPM 3500 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Vehicle Weight 970 kg 1110 kg
Vehicle Length 3910 mm 4470 mm
Vehicle Width 1560 mm 1720 mm
Vehicle Height 1290 mm 1430 mm
Wheelbase Size 2260 mm 2580 mm
